Adar (אַדָר) is the 12th month of the hebrew year, has 29 days, and corresponds to february or march on the gregorian calendar. הַלּוּחַ הָעִבְרִי ‎), also called the jewish calendar, is a lunisolar calendar used today for jewish religious observance and. “when adar enters, joy increases,” the talmud says.
